One minister not assigned dept: K-P CM.

PESHAWAR -- Azam Khan, the caretaker chief minister of Khyber-Pakhtunkhwa, has said that one minister in the cabinet is a government servant due to which a department has not been assigned to him so far.

Talking to the media here on Saturday, Azam said that in the caretaker provincial cabinet, a minister made a wrong statement before resigning due to which 14 out of 15 ministers were given portfolios.

He said that soon advisers will be hired for the finance department, health department, information and other departments.
